Abstract
In this Letter, we investigate the packet error rate (PER) performance of digital pulse interval modulation (DPIM) for free-space optical (FSO) links under the combined effect of turbulence and pointing errors. The theoretical model is developed by considering the effect of some important parameters, including turbulence condition, beamwidth, receiver aperture size, jitter variance, data rate, transmitted optical power, etc. A closed-form average PER expression for DPIM is derived for this fading channel. The results of numerical simulation are further provided to verify the validation of our model. This work can be helpful for selecting DPIM in the FSO system design.
